Fayyaz and Meekail oppose postponing MDP Chairperson election
Despite a proposal by MDP's interim chairperson, Abdul Ghafoor Moosa, to postpone the party's internal election, several key figures have voiced strong opposition to the delay. While Ghafoor cited the party's best interests and current financial situation as reasons for the postponement, prominent members including Fayyaz Ismail and Meekail Naseem have called for the election to proceed on its original schedule. The candidates emphasized that interfering with the election timeline is unacceptable and urged the party to adhere to its established calendar.

Former MDP Chairperson Fayyaz Ismail and Member of Parliament for South Galolhu, Meekail Ahmed Naseem—who is contesting for the party’s chairperson position—have expressed their opposition to postponing the MDP chairperson election, currently scheduled for the 12th of next month.
Interim Chairperson Abdul Ghafoor Moosa has proposed to the party’s national congress to hold the chairperson election following the presidential primary. He put forward this proposal in a message sent to an internal party group. He stated that the party currently lacks the necessary funds to conduct the election. Furthermore, he cautioned that holding the election on the previously scheduled date could jeopardize the party's internal stability.
Ghafoor stated that the chairperson election must be postponed to safeguard the party's internal interests and to ensure uninterrupted efforts in holding the government accountable.
In a post on X regarding the matter, Meekail stated that any attempt to delay the chairperson election is unacceptable to him and the party's general membership. He emphasized that the election must proceed according to the previously announced schedule and urged officials not to manipulate the process to favor specific individuals.
Former Chairperson Fayyaz stated that there is no reason to delay the election, asserting that the party has means to secure the necessary funding. He called for the election to be held on its originally scheduled date.
In addition to Meekail, former President Mohamed Nasheed is also contesting the MDP chairperson election. Both President Nasheed and Meekail are currently conducting vigorous campaign activities in Male' and various islands across the country.
